October 30, 1891

Clifton Clowers, the subject of the song “Wolverton Mountain,” was born in Center Ridge (Conway County). The song, written by Clowers’s nephew, Merle Kilgore, tells the story of a man who keeps would-be suitors away from his daughter, being “mighty handy with a gun and a knife.” It became a number-one hit country song in the 1960s. According to his neighbors, however, the real-life Clowers was nothing like the man in the song.
